While both processes involve cellular uptake, phagocytosis is a type of endocytosis where cells engulf large particles or microorganisms. Pinocytosis, on the other hand, is the uptake of smaller substances, such as molecules or ions.

As scientists continue to unravel the mysteries of cellular biology, a fascinating process has garnered significant attention in recent years: pinocytosis. This intricate process, responsible for the uptake of substances by cells, has piqued the interest of researchers and the general public alike. With advancements in technology and a growing understanding of cellular function, pinocytosis is no longer a topic reserved for experts in the field. Today, we'll delve into the world of pinocytosis, exploring what happens inside cells and why this phenomenon is generating excitement.

The rise of interest in pinocytosis can be attributed to several factors. Advances in microscopy and imaging technologies have enabled scientists to visualize the process in unprecedented detail. Additionally, the development of new therapeutic strategies has highlighted the importance of understanding cellular uptake mechanisms, including pinocytosis. As researchers continue to explore the intricacies of this process, the US is at the forefront of this research, with numerous institutions and organizations actively investigating pinocytosis.
